Brak LPT? Drukarka HP LaserJet 5

Tylko tematy nie mieszczące się powyżej.
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Witam.

System: Ubuntu 8.10
Drukarka: HP LaserJet 5 na LPT


Mam następujący problem.
Chcąć dodać drukarkę na liście wyboru nie pojawia mi się w ogóle port lpt. Dostępny jest tylko szeregowy oraz kilka protokołów sieciowych. Próbując rózne kombinacje w dzienniku systemowym wywala komunikaty:
parport0: no more devices allowed lub ppdev: claim the port first

Nie tak dawno jeszcze działała sprawnie (system sam ją wykrył i zainstalował) a teraz nie daje znaku życia (trochę śmieci w aktualizacjach). Próbowałem przestawiaź tryp pracy portu w biosie ale nadal żadnych rezultatów.
Jeśli potrzebne są jakieś dodatkowe informacje to chętnie ich udziele.

Coraz bardziej przekonywałem się do tego systemu ale po ostatnich porażkach z nim....tracę nadzieję. Uciążliwe jest skakanie od systemu do systemu w celu wydrukowania jednej strony.

Pozdrawiam
dodoxt
Serdeczny Borsuk
Serdeczny Borsuk
Posty: 111
Rejestracja: 15 wrz 2008, 07:49
Płeć: Mężczyzna
Wersja Ubuntu: 9.04
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: dodoxt »

Poproszę o wyniki z konsoli:

Kod: Zaznacz cały

lspci
Na innym sprzęcie/systemie działa ??
Idealnie doskonale :)
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

00:00.0 Host bridge: Intel Corporation 82P965/G965 Memory Controller Hub (rev 02)
00:01.0 PCI bridge: Intel Corporation 82P965/G965 PCI Express Root Port (rev 02)
00:1a.0 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I Controller #4 (rev 02)
00:1a.1 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I Controller #5 (rev 02)
00:1a.7 USB Controller: Intel Corporation 82801H (ICH8 Family) USB2 EHCI Controller #2 (rev 02)
00:1b.0 Audio device: Intel Corporation 82801H (ICH8 Family) HD Audio Controller (rev 02)
00:1c.0 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 1 (rev 02)
00:1c.3 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 4 (rev 02)
00:1c.4 PCI bridge: Intel Corporation 82801H (ICH8 Family) PCI Express Port 5 (rev 02)
00:1d.0 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I Controller #1 (rev 02)
00:1d.1 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I Controller #2 (rev 02)
00:1d.2 USB Controller: Intel Corporation 82801H (ICH8 Family) USB UHCI Controller #3 (rev 02)
00:1d.7 USB Controller: Intel Corporation 82801H (ICH8 Family) USB2 EHCI Controller #1 (rev 02)
00:1e.0 PCI bridge: Intel Corporation 82801 PCI Bridge (rev f2)
00:1f.0 ISA bridge: Intel Corporation 82801HB/HR (ICH8/R) LPC Interface Controller (rev 02)
00:1f.2 IDE interface: Intel Corporation 82801H (ICH8 Family) 4 port SATA IDE Controller (rev 02)
00:1f.3 SMBus: Intel Corporation 82801H (ICH8 Family) SMBus Controller (rev 02)
00:1f.5 IDE interface: Intel Corporation 82801H (ICH8 Family) 2 port SATA IDE Controller (rev 02)
01:00.0 VGA compatible controller: ATI Technologies Inc RV570 [Radeon X1950 Pro] (rev 9a)
01:00.1 Display controller: ATI Technologies Inc RV570 [Radeon X1950 Pro] (secondary) (rev 9a)
03:00.0 SATA controller: JMicron Technologies, Inc. JMicron 20360/20363 AHCI Controller (rev 02)
03:00.1 IDE interface: JMicron Technologies, Inc. JMicron 20360/20363 AHCI Controller (rev 02)
04:00.0 Ethernet controller: Marvell Technology Group Ltd. 88E8056 PCI-E Gigabit Ethernet Controller (rev 12)
05:02.0 Ethernet controller: Realtek Semiconductor Co., Ltd. RTL-8139/8139C/8139C+ (rev 10)
Pod WinXP działa normalnie.
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

Włącz drukarkę i podaj:

Kod: Zaznacz cały

lsmod | grep lp
dmesg | grep par 
lpinfo -v
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Kod: Zaznacz cały

lsmod | grep lp:
lp                     17156  0 
parport                42604  3 lp,ppdev,parport_pc

Kod: Zaznacz cały

dmesg | grep par
[    0.460169] Booting paravirtualized kernel on bare hardware
[    0.476274] pci 0000:00:1e.0: transparent bridge
[    2.808041] ahci 0000:03:00.0: flags: 64bit ncq pm led clo pmp pio slum part 
[    6.284535] PM: Resume from partition 8:4
[   12.895767] parport_pc 00:07: reported by Plug and Play ACPI
[   12.895822] parport0: PC-style at 0x378 (0x778), irq 7, dma 3 [PCSPP,TRISTATE,COMPAT,ECP,DMA]
[   14.989300] lp0: using parport0 (interrupt-driven).
[   14.997394] ppdev: user-space parallel port driver
[   23.438410] ppdev0: registered pardevice
[  107.885613] parport0: no more devices allowed
[  109.313254] parport0: no more devices allowed
[24054.992236] parport0: no more devices allowed
[24056.468468] parport0: no more devices allowed
[24074.782031] parport0: no more devices allowed
[24081.000233] parport0: no more devices allowed
[24082.285392] parport0: no more devices allowed
[24190.116934] parport0: no more devices allowed
[24191.384728] parport0: no more devices allowed
[24915.390405] parport0: no more devices allowed
[24927.960729] parport0: no more devices allowed
[24929.245668] parport0: no more devices allowed
[24951.368985] parport0: no more devices allowed
[24952.647278] parport0: no more devices allowed
[25465.464182] parport0: no more devices allowed
[25466.730966] parport0: no more devices allowed
[25509.156691] parport0: no more devices allowed
[25510.436240] parport0: no more devices allowed
[25962.808708] parport0: no more devices allowed
[25964.064022] parport0: no more devices allowed
[26066.896718] parport0: no more devices allowed
[26068.177143] parport0: no more devices allowed
[26081.621700] parport0: no more devices allowed

Kod: Zaznacz cały

lpinfo -v
network socket
network beh
direct hpfax
direct hp
network http
network ipp
network lpd
direct ptal
direct scsi
serial serial:/dev/ttyS0?baud=115200
network smb

Jak widzisz ani słowa o porcie równoległym:/ Moduł lp nie ładuje się przy starcie systemu, mimo że go dopisałem. Wklepując modprobe lp wczytuje się ale w dzienniku wyskakuje komunikat: lp: driver loaded but no devices found. Jestem taki bezsilny, że w którymś poście dałem upust swoim nerwom. Nie chce narazie przeinstalowywać systemu.

\\MrRobby: używaj kodowania
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

Wydaje mi się, ze jednak moduł się ładuje.

Gdzie i co dopisałeś?
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Po uruchomienu systemu wpisując lsmod nie ma modułu lp. Dopiero modprobe go uruchamia. I mimo tego nie wykrywa portu lpt podczas instalacji drukarki.
Dopisałem do /etc/modules. Mimo tego nie ładuje się przy starcie.
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

Usuń ten wpis z /etc/modules i po uruchomieniu systemu (bez dodatkowych modprobe) podaj wyniki poleceń, które napisałem wcześniej.
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Kod: Zaznacz cały

lsmod | grep lp
^^ nic nie zwraca

Kod: Zaznacz cały

dmesg | grep par
[    0.460169] Booting paravirtualized kernel on bare hardware
[    0.476288] pci 0000:00:1e.0: transparent bridge
[    2.984062] ahci 0000:03:00.0: flags: 64bit ncq pm led clo pmp pio slum part 
[    6.218170] PM: Resume from partition 8:4
[   12.560184] parport_pc 00:07: reported by Plug and Play ACPI
[   12.560208] parport0: PC-style at 0x378, irq 7 [PCSPP,TRISTATE,EPP]
[   14.514148] ppdev: user-space parallel port driver
[   21.151525] lp0: using parport0 (interrupt-driven).
[   21.509507] ppdev0: registered pardevice
[  107.092207] parport0: no more devices allowed
[  108.525658] parport0: no more devices allowed

Kod: Zaznacz cały

lpinfo -v
network socket
network beh
direct hpfax
direct hp
network http
network ipp
network lpd
direct ptal
direct scsi
serial serial:/dev/ttyS0?baud=115200
network smb

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

Wrzuć na http://wklej.ubuntu.pl wynik polecenia dmesg i podaj tu do niego link.
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

a spróbuj:

Kod: Zaznacz cały

sudo rmmod ppdev
sudo modprobe lp
sudo modprobe ppdev
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Kod: Zaznacz cały

sudo rmmod ppdev
ERROR: Module ppdev is in use
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

podaj

Kod: Zaznacz cały

lsmod | grep ppdev
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Kod: Zaznacz cały

lsmod | grep ppdev
ppdev                  15620  2 
parport                42604  2 ppdev,parport_pc
Po załadowaniu lp

Kod: Zaznacz cały

sudo modprobe lp
ppdev                  15620  2 
parport                42604  3 lp,ppdev,parport_pc
W dalszym ciągu nie wykrywa mi portu równoległego:/

edit

Co odpowiada za tworzenie urządzenia /dev/lp0 ? Bo nie mam go w tym katalogu.
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

To urządzenie powinien stworzyć moduł lp

Wydaje mi się, że jest jakiś konflikt w modułach i jeden zabiera dostęp do portu LPT drugiemu.

Wyłącz moduły: ppdev, parport parport_pc, lp (użyj polecenia rmmod - w odpowiedniej kolejności, żeby jeden moduł nie używał drugiego, bo tylko wtedy uda się to zrobić) i załaduj moduł lp (polecenie modprobe).
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Nic z tego:/ Jakiej bym nie próbował kolejności to wyskakuje:

Module .... is in use

A dla modułu parport:

rmmod parport
ERROR: Module parport is in use by ppdev,parport_pc
Awatar użytkownika
mario_7
Administrator
Administrator
Posty: 8655
Rejestracja: 30 sie 2006, 13:11
Płeć: Mężczyzna
Wersja Ubuntu: 20.04
Środowisko graficzne: GNOME
Architektura: x86_64

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: mario_7 »

spróbuj tego:

Kod: Zaznacz cały

echo 'blacklist ppdev' | sudo tee -a /etc/modprobe.d/blacklist
I uruchom system ponownie.
harnas
Piegowaty Guziec
Piegowaty Guziec
Posty: 13
Rejestracja: 28 paź 2006, 18:56
Płeć: Mężczyzna
Wersja Ubuntu: 8.10
Środowisko graficzne: GNOME

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: harnas »

Ja się poddaje. Dodałem do blacklisty ppdev i po restarcie :

Kod: Zaznacz cały

lsmod
parport_pc             39204  1 
ppdev                  15620  2 
parport                42604  2 parport_pc,ppdev
Awatar użytkownika
leon1313
Zakręcona Traszka
Zakręcona Traszka
Posty: 668
Rejestracja: 02 sty 2006, 19:35
Płeć: Mężczyzna
Wersja Ubuntu: 10.10
Środowisko graficzne: KDE Plasma
Architektura: x86

Odp: Brak LPT? Drukarka HP LaserJet 5

Post autor: leon1313 »

"Poza tym dostałeś PLONKa i zabraniam Ci pisać na te grupe!!! Powiedziałem PLONK i sie zamknij i nawet nie knuj rzeby mi odpisywać! Zabraniam!!!"
ODPOWIEDZ

Wróć do „Inne”

Kto jest online

Użytkownicy przeglądający to forum: Obecnie na forum nie ma żadnego zarejestrowanego użytkownika i 15 gości